Solving Critical AI Project Management Challenges: Five Proven Approaches
Organizations implementing AI Project Management face recurring challenges that traditional methodologies never prepared them to handle: algorithmic predictions that teams don't trust, integration complexity across legacy systems, data quality issues that undermine model accuracy, change management resistance from experienced project managers, and the persistent question of measuring return on AI investment. Each challenge has derailed implementations that looked promising in proof-of-concept phases. Rather than a single universal solution, effective responses require matching specific approaches to organizational context, technical maturity, and cultural readiness. The transformation of project management through artificial intelligence creates fundamentally different problems than simple software adoption.
